55 / 171 page ![]() ST7DALIF2 Power saving modes 55/171 Note: As soon as Active-halt is enabled, executing a HALT instruction while the Watchdog is active does not generate a RESET. This means that the device cannot spend more than a defined delay in this power saving mode. Figure 25. Active-halt timing overview Figure 26. Active-halt mode flowchart Notes: 1. 1. This delay occurs only if the MCU exits Active-halt mode by means of a RESET. 2. Peripherals clocked with an external clock source can still be active. 3. Only the RTC1 interrupt and some specific interrupts can exit the MCU from Active-halt mode. Refer to Table 15: Interrupt mapping on page 47 for more details. 4. Before servicing an interrupt, the CC register is pushed on the stack. The I bit of the CC register is set during the interrupt routine and cleared when the CC register is popped.
